Output 09c2133d64d2811d661933075b7cbd3ea85ecfd680d9bebe32ce78cb72e86471:0

value
20719930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a268723b2d97d73ee29c1100f34a1111aa08423 OP_EQUAL
address
3BNHhqp5tKq7wB4i93mbFASWXyoGYmJnif
transaction
09c2133d64d2811d661933075b7cbd3ea85ecfd680d9bebe32ce78cb72e86471
confirmations
284158
spent
true